Ear Drummers' F1JO gives Queens an anthem with his new record and video. After gaining some attention with his club-ready "No Beer" banger, F1JO returns with a gritty visual for "I'm From Queens," a record that his beloved borough will love.

"A lot of people don't know that I lived in Atlanta for a long portion of my life. That's where I got the 808 side and the down south kind of flavor to my music, living down there and touring with Gucci and Waka," he said in a recent interview. "'Queens' is one of those anthems that just lets the world know where I'm coming from, and I'm proud of it. It's a hometown pride record where I get to rep the city that raised me."

The visuals are pretty simple. Directed by Matt Swinsky, viewers watch F1JO walking around the streets and the narrow hallways of Jamaica Queens, home to 50 Cent, Nicki Minaj, LL Cool J, Russell Simmons, Run-D.M.C., Ja Rule, Onyx and more.

The rapper/producer has worked with artists like Gucci Mane, Waka Flocka Flame, Rae Sremmurd, LL Cool J, Dej Loaf and Dave East. Keep a look out for him at SXSW next week.
